首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>关闭像素化js问题

关闭像素化js问题
EN

Stack Overflow用户
提问于 2012-10-15 23:10:29
回答 1查看 225关注 0票数 0

我使用David Desandro的js插件Close Pixelate来像素化网站上的缩略图。

代码语言:javascript
复制
   function init() {
        document.getElementById('work-thumb-1').closePixelate([
            { resolution: 10 }
    ]);
    };
    window.addEventListener( 'load', init, false); 

我需要以具有相同名称的多个选择器为目标,所以getElementById方法不好吗?

EN

回答 1

Stack Overflow用户

发布于 2012-10-15 23:17:42

如果您使用的是库,那么这应该更简单,但是您也可以只使用javascript来完成,

纯Javascript

代码语言:javascript
复制
function init() {
    var elems = document.getElementsByName('nameofelements');
    for (var i = 0; i < elems.length; i++) {
        elems[i].closePixelate([
            {resolution: 10}
        ]);
    }
};
window.addEventListener('load', init, false);

jQuery

代码语言:javascript
复制
function init() {
    $('[name="nameofelements"]').each(function() {
        $(this).closePixelate([
            {resolution: 10}
        ]);
    });

};
window.addEventListener('load', init, false);
票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/12898573

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档